Otto Wagner is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Internal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Otto Wagner has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 472 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 5 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 5 papers in Internal Medicine. Recurrent topics in Otto Wagner’s work include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(10 papers),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(5 papers) and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(5 papers). Otto Wagner is often cited by papers focused on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(10 papers),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(5 papers) and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(5 papers). Otto Wagner coll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Italy and United Kingdom. Otto Wagner's co-authors include Heinrich Koertke, Armin Zittermann, Reiner Köerfer, W. Saggau and Kazutomo Minami and has published in prestigious journals such as Circulation, European Heart Journal and British journal of surgery.
